At present, minimally invasive surgery is the most widely used method for treating uterine fibroids, because most women no longer accept the more traumatic laparotomy or total hysterectomy. However, for multiple fibroids, even if all fibroids are removed by laparoscopy or laparoscopy combined with hysteroscopy, recurrence is likely within 2-5 years, and the fastest recurrence time is 3 months after surgery. How to treat uterine fibroids?

Drug treatment for uterine fibroids is relatively conservative, mainly for women who also have reproductive needs and mild symptoms. If the patient is objectively not suitable for or very reluctant to undergo surgery, drug treatment can also be performed. It is best to do a curettage and endometrial examination before treatment, which can not only stop bleeding, but also help obtain first-hand information about the disease.

For patients over 40 years old, especially those over 45 years old with multiple uterine fibroids, non-invasive or minimally invasive treatment should be chosen instead of total hysterectomy. Because as women age, the estrogen in the body will also decrease, which will slow the growth of leiomyoma. Once entering menopause, leiomyoma will shrink. If the patient has no clinical symptoms and psychological burden, then there is no need to treat uterine fibroids, and a follow-up review can be done once a year.
